There are over 3,000 children in out-of-home care in Hillsborough County.

The L. David Shear Children’s Law Center of Bay Area Legal Services provides high-quality, holistic, client-directed legal representation to children who have been abused, neglected, and/or abandoned in the overburdened child welfare system.

Our team consists of attorneys and social workers who work in partnership on each child’s case, allowing us to focus on the child as an individual with unique needs and legal interests. Our zealous advocacy doesn’t end in the courtroom and includes fighting for children to receive a free and appropriate public education, necessary and quality services, and achieve stability in a safe and loving home promptly. Children deserve a voice in the matters that impact their lives the most, and we ensure that their voices are heard.
